What is 57 an hour?

'57 an hour' refers to an hourly wage or pay rate, meaning the employee earns $57 for every hour worked. This rate is typically associated with skilled professionals such as consultants, IT specialists, or healthcare workers. Earning $57 per hour can translate to substantial annual income, especially for full-time positions. The specific duties, qualifications, and industries for jobs offering this rate can vary widely, but they generally require advanced skills or experience.

What should I expect in terms of scheduling and workload when working in a position that pays 57 an hour?

Positions that pay $57 an hour are often contract or specialized roles, such as consulting, healthcare, or IT, and may not always guarantee a standard 40-hour workweek. Scheduling can vary significantly—some roles offer flexible hours or remote work, while others, like healthcare shifts, may require nights or weekends. It's important to clarify with potential employers whether the role is full-time, part-time, or project-based, as this will impact your total earnings and benefits. Additionally, high hourly rates often come with expectations for expertise, productivity, and the ability to work independently.
